Sensory processing is the process by which the nervous system takes in and reacts to things like sound, sight, touch, taste, and movement. Children and people with autism often have trouble processing their senses, which can make some environments too much or upsetting.

- Hypersensitivity: Having too many reactions to sights, sounds, tastes, or smells. Some examples are loud noises or certain cloth textures that may be too much to bear.
- Hyposensitivity: Underreaction to sensory information results in actions such as seeking deep pressure, whirling, or remaining ignorant of discomfort.
- Difficulty with Sensory Integration: These difficulties might interfere with everyday tasks, social relationships, and educational opportunities. Occupational therapists utilize evidence-based strategies to help people with autism manage their sensory requirements efficiently.

How Occupational Therapy Helps Autistic Children?
Occupational therapy helps to improve everyday functioning, independence, and overall quality of life. Occupational therapy therapies for sensory requirements in autism include:
1. Sensory Integration Therapy
Sensory integration treatment helps people process and respond to sensory inputs in a more ordered manner. Occupational therapists use controlled exposure to sensory stimuli to desensitize or activate sensory responses, allowing people to better manage their emotions.
2. Sensory Diets
A sensory diet is a customized regimen of activities that offer the essential sensory input to keep people focused and controlled. These activities might include:
- Deep-pressure activities (such as weighted blankets or tight embraces)
- Swinging or bouncing activities can promote vestibular input.
- Hand fidgeting devices for tactile stimulation
- Sound therapy can help lower sensitivity to noise.
3. Environmental Modifications
Occupational therapists work with families, friends, and teachers to create a comfortable environment. It can be done through
- You can use noise-canceling headphones to reduce distractions
- You can adjust lighting to have calming effects.
- You can make a specific place that is quite and relaxing
